GO Term : GO:0007116 regulation of cell budding GO

Namespace:  biological_process Obsolete:  false
description  Any process that modulates the frequency, rate or extent of the formation and growth of cell buds.

GO:0007114 cell budding A form of asexual reproduction, occurring in certain bacteria and fungi (e.g. yeasts) and some primitive animals in which an individual arises from a daughter cell formed by pinching off a part of the parent cell. The budlike outgrowths so formed may sometimes remain attached to the parent cell.
